| magazine | | |
| mag, magazine | (n.) | a periodic publication containing pictures and stories and articles of interest to those who purchase it or subscribe to it.; "it takes several years before a magazine starts to break even or make money" |
| magazine | (n.) | product consisting of a paperback periodic publication as a physical object.; "tripped over a pile of magazines" |
| magazine, magazine publisher | (n.) | a business firm that publishes magazines.; "he works for a magazine" |
| cartridge, magazine | (n.) | a light-tight supply chamber holding the film and supplying it for exposure as required. |
| magazine, powder magazine, powder store | (n.) | a storehouse (as a compartment on a warship) where weapons and ammunition are stored. |
| cartridge clip, cartridge holder, clip, magazine | (n.) | a metal frame or container holding cartridges; can be inserted into an automatic gun. |
